Little Pityme is a traditional and attractive stone and slate hung converted barn. Located at the top of Rock village, in a quiet residential area, this is a handy, central base from which to explore North Cornwall's beautiful landscape on your holiday. With deceptively spacious and comfortable self-catering living accommodation, there are lovely views of the countryside from the sitting room on the first floor and from the small enclosed back garden. This charming and relaxed holiday property sleeps 6-8 people in 4 bedrooms (one bedroom has bunks) and your pets are welcome by arrangement.
With plenty of seating in the upstairs sitting room, snuggle up by the open fire during Winter and flex your competitive spirit with a board game or cards around the coffee table. This is a lovely light room with a vaulted ceiling adding to its character. Off the sitting room, there is a twin-bedded room with ensuite bathroom. Bedroom 1, with a kingsize bed, is on the ground floor with French windows leading to the garden. Two further bedrooms are situated on the ground floor, 1 twin and 1 bunk room, great fun for children.
Located so close to the stunning beaches of Rock, Daymer Bay and Polzeath, you will have plenty of time to discover them all plus the rolling sand dunes, rock pools and secret coves in between. The pretty market town of Wadebridge, set by the Camel river, is only a 10 minute drive away; with interesting independent shops, cinema and museum, there are also excellent cafes and restaurants. Rather than driving, catch the ferry across the estuary to Padstow - a bustling fishing harbour. From here, rent a bike and cycle along the Camel Trail to Wadebridge. Enjoy the changing view of water-skiers, sailing boats and water birds as you peddle along beside the beautiful Camel estuary.
